B Premium Giclee Prints
10,000+ Items
B Premium Giclee Prints
10,000+ Items
Mini
(32)
Small
(42681)
Medium
(42778)
Large
(42404)
Oversized
(32906)
10,000+ Items
10,000+ Items
(21574)
(6064)
(534)
(15384)
(620)
(308)
(872)
(268)
(163)
(7469)
(1390)
(6889)
(146)
(1791)
(5387)
Filter By:
(21574)
(6064)
(534)
(15384)
(620)
(308)
(872)
(268)
(163)
(7469)
(1390)
(6889)
(146)
(1791)
(5387)